Transaction fcf889f2d364caaa4d0c2db9e1025ccfb9ab0920aaf30133e73185cf1e545593
1 Input
1 Output
-
fcf889f2d364caaa4d0c2db9e1025ccfb9ab0920aaf30133e73185cf1e545593:0
- value
- 173037596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c04961844ec2ed099d21625ff262b3340eb3e0e7 OP_EQUAL
- address
- MRRssrhX857QDKcGgaKTcpRTQVs9yyxyY6